"This is Grand Rapids premier historic cemetery offering the most gravesites from deceased residents whose names you will recognize from the area's streets, schools, hospitals and parks. I tend to prefer the rolling hills and monuments of the south cemetery, although the north does have an impressive veterans section. Of final note there is a brood of wild turkeys that roam here and the Tom can be particularly inquisitive and can come off as threatening if you're not used to dealing with turkeys, be forewarned."

📸 📸 Photography & History
Absolutely! It's a popular spot for cemetery photography, with ornate gravestones, historic monuments, and beautiful natural scenery. It's also a unique location for pet photoshoots.
Oakhill Cemetery is one of Michigan's oldest and most historic burial grounds, listed on the National Register of Historic Places. It's the resting place of Civil War generals, automotive pioneers, and early settlers.
Yes, photography of gravestones is common and encouraged for historical documentation and artistic purposes. Just ensure you are respectful while doing so.
Yes, it's the final resting place for many of the city's founders and historical figures, including Civil War generals like Joseph Tar Copeland and automotive pioneers.
You can find a variety of monuments, including ornate gravestones, the Woodmen Monument, and impressive structures in the veterans section.
🎫 🌳 Nature & Wildlife
Visitors often spot a variety of birds, including hawks. A notable resident is a brood of wild turkeys, which can be quite inquisitive.
With its beautiful trees and natural setting, Oakhill Cemetery is a great spot for birdwatching, with mentions of hawks and other diverse bird species.
While the wild turkeys are a natural part of the environment, one reviewer advises caution as the males can be inquisitive and potentially intimidating if you're not used to them.
The cemetery features many beautiful trees, contributing to its serene and natural landscape. However, some branches may need trimming as they can touch grave markers.
